Delicious IPA
Brewed By: Stone Brewing Company (Sapporo Breweries)
Number of Ratings: 1110
Style: American IPA
Brewed In: 1999 Citracado Parkway, Escondido, CA 92029, USA
ABV: 7.7%
IBU: 75
